WHAT precisely IS HGH?

Human growth Hormone (somatotropin – likewise referred to as rHGH, HGH, or GH) is produced by the pituitary gland, the main type including a 191 amino acid chain. When we are young, HGH is in huge part accountable for the appropriate growth of bones, muscle, as well as other tissues. as well bit of this hormone as well as we stay dwarfs … as well much as well as we ended up being giants and/or experience from abnormal growth deformities. As we ended up being adults, HGH is accountable for keeping muscles from wasting away, supports healthy immune system response, regulates elements of our metabolic function dealing with increased fat metabolism as well as healthy body structure in later life, as well as preserves as well as repairs our skin as well as other tissues.

Our levels of HGH peak while we are adolescents as well as then begin to decrease off sharply beginning in our 30’s. By our 60’s, our everyday HGH secretion can be as bit Camiseta Bayer 04 Leverkusen as 10% of what it was during our youth. many of the markers of aging are impacted by this decrease in HGH. a few of the results of this are:

· boost in fat.
· decrease in muscle mass as well as lean body structures.
· Decreased skin structure resulting in a less younger appearance.
· Decreased bone density, onset of osteoporosis.
· Decreased brain function, loss of intellect with aging.
· Decreased sex drive.
· decrease in general physical as well as mental well being.
· boost in sleep disorders, lower high quality of sleep.
· anxiety as well as fatigue.

The addition of supplemental HGH beginning in the latter 30’s can reverse or enhance these symptoms in the majority of people attempting therapy. This is why you will frequently hear references with respect to HGH as “the fountain of youth” as well as other similar terms. It can present a much better high quality of life for those aging.

HOW IS HGH released IN YOUR BODY?

HGH is secreted from the pituitary in a pulsatile fashion, generally complying with a circadian rhythm. A number of stimuli can initiate an HGH secretion, the most powerful being short duration, high intensity exercise as well as sleep. during the very first few hours of sleep (deep sleep stages – about 2 hours after you autumn asleep), Somatostatin is turned off as well as GHRH is turned on, resulting in HGH pulses.

Growth Hormone releasing Hormone (GHRH) created by the hypothalamus stimulates HGH secretion. HGH, as well as IGF-1 produce a unfavorable comments loop, meaning when their levels are high; it blunts release of GHRH, which in turn blunts the release of more HGH.

Somatostatin (SS), secreted by the hypothalamus in addition to other tissues inhibits the secretion of HGH Somatostatin in response to GHRH as well as to other stimulatory factors such as low blood glucose concentration. High levels of IGF-1 likewise stimulate Somatostatin secretion.

Ghrelin is a peptide hormone secreted from the stomach. Ghrelin binds to receptors on somatotrophs as well as potently stimulates secretion of growth hormone. Ghrelin, as the stimulator for the growth hormone secretagogue receptor, potently stimulates secretion of growth hormone. The ghrelin signal is integrated keeping that of growth hormone releasing hormone as well as somatostatin to manage the timing as well as magnitude of growth hormone secretion.

Once HGH is released, it is extremely short lived. It is generally metabolized as well as gone within a half-hour. during this half-hour, it travels to the liver as well as other tissues as well as induces them to secrete a polypeptide hormone called Insulin-like growth factor One (IGF-1).

HOW DOES HGH DO ITS WORK?

As mentioned above, HGH is short lived, however during its short half-hour or so activity per burst from the pituitary, it exerts itself with direct as well as indirect effects.

Its direct impacts are the result of the HGH binding its receptor on target cells. Fat cells (adipocytes) in addition to myocytes (muscle cells) have HGH receptors. On fat cells, HGH stimulates them to break down triglyceride as well as suppresses the fat cells capability to uptake circulating lipids.

Its indirect impacts are in the processwe explained in the section above. When HGH travels to the liver, one of the results of its pass with the liver is the livers secretion of IGF-1. When this IGF-1 is secreted, it stimulates proliferation of chondrocytes (cartilage cells), which result in bone growth. It likewise plays a part in stimulating both the proliferation as well as differentiation of myoblasts (the precursor to skeletal muscle mass fibers). IGF-1 likewise stimulates amino acid uptake as well as protein synthesis in muscle mass as well as other tissues. other tissues (muscle, etc.) are acted on by the existence of HGH, likewise inducing their release of IGF-1.

HGH stimulates protein anabolism in many tissues. This shows increased protein synthesis, decreased oxidation of proteins, as well as increased amino acid uptake. As mentioned above, HGH improves fat utilization by stimulating triglyceride breakdown as well as oxidation in fat cells (adipocytes).

HGH can impact the function of other hormones. HGH can suppress the capabilities of insulin to stimulate the uptake of glucose in tissues as well as improve glucose synthesis in the liver, though administering HGH really stimulates insulin secretion as well as can produce a specify of hyperinsulinemia. This combination can lead to decreased insulin sensitivity, which in turn can lead to hyperglycemia. HGH can in the right circumstances likewise have a slight inhibitory impact on the function of our thyroid hormones (and really vice versa as well), though this varies greatly from private to individual. The vast majority of individuals have no requirement to concern about this at all. Others wanting to boost their metabolism or improve specific of HGH’s functions may desire to think about low dose thyroid to their HGH cycle. We’ll offer some strategies later in this guide.

So, we are looking at a hormone that can help with maintenance as well as healing of most of the body’s systems, can produce new cartilage, bone, as well as muscle mass cells, can help with protein uptake, decrease the oxidation of proteins, as well as can accelerate the rate at which fat is utilized. INJECTIBLE HGH as well as ITS USE

True HGH only is available in the type of a lyophilized powder. any type of other type that you see advertised or run across is NOT the genuine deal. The only method to administer true HGH is by sub-q or intramuscular injection. You will see studies that utilize IV as their technique of administration, however that is definitely NOT suggested (in truth it is just outright crazy), nor necessary in any type of method for getting all of the benefits HGH has to offer.

HGH is somewhat fragile by nature, as well as it needs to be secured from light as well as heat. HGH should be kept between 36 as well as 46 degrees Fahrenheit at all times both before as well as after its reconstitution.

There are a couple of American brands of HGH that can make it through in typical space temperature for a reasonable amount of time before reconstitution (Genotropin – 3 months, Saizen – up until expiration), however for the most part it is much better to err on the side of risk-free rather than sorry. All brands of HGH should be refrigerated after being reconstituted, as well as all brands should be secured from light at all times.
